Filing 5 MINUTE entry before the Honorable Franklin U. Valderrama: Plaintiff has filed a "notice to clerk" stating that, "[p]er the Illinois Constitution, Article I Section 12... there is no fee(s) required... no law requires a man to diminish his status by filing an in forma paupers form or to claim to be indigent." R. #4 . As the Executive Committee Order informed Plaintiff, Local Rule 3.3 of the Northern District of Illinois requires Plaintiff to either (1) pay the filing fee, or (2) submit an in forma pauperis (IFP) application, in order to properly open a case and present any motion for the Court's consideration. R. 3 . The Executive Committee advised Plaintiff that failure to pay the filing fee or submit a completed IFP application by 6/14/2023 may result in sanctions, including dismissal of the action, pursuant to Local Rule 3.3(f). Id. To date, Plaintiff has not paid the filing fee or submitted an IFP application. The Court extends Plaintiff's deadline to pay the filing fee or submit a properly completed IFP application on the Court's form to 6/30/2023, and warns Plaintiff that failure to comply with that deadline will result in dismissal of his case without prejudice. Filing 3 ORDER: #Local Rule 3.3# requires that any document submitted for filing for which a filing fee is required must be accompanied either by the appropriate fee or an In Forma Pauperis Application and Financial Affidavit. No filing fee or IFP petition was submitted at the time of filing this matter. Terron Darnell Washington is directed to pay the required filing fee or submit a completed #In Forma Pauperis Application and Financial Affidavit# within 15 days of this notification. Pursuant to LR 3.3(f), failure to comply with this order may result in sanctions, including dismissal of the action by the assigned judge. Signed by the Executive Committee. (gcy, ) |

CLERK'S NOTICE: Pursuant to Local Rule 73.1(b), a United States Magistrate Judge of this court is available to conduct all proceedings in this civil action. If all parties consent to have the currently assigned United States Magistrate Judge conduct all proceedings in this case, including trial, the entry of final judgment, and all post-trial proceedings, all parties must sign their names on the attached #Consent To# form. This consent form is eligible for filing only if executed by all parties. The parties can also express their consent to jurisdiction by a magistrate judge in any joint filing, including the Joint Initial Status Report or proposed Case Management Order. (jg, ) |
